Possible Answers & Their Nuances:
Several words could fit the crossword clue "Run up as expenses," depending on the number of letters and the specific crossword puzzle's difficulty. Let's examine some possibilities:
-
ACCUMULATE: This is a strong contender. Accumulate accurately reflects the gradual build-up of expenses over time. It's a more formal and less emotionally charged word than some others, making it suitable for a range of crossword puzzles. The gradual nature of accumulation may not perfectly capture the "run up" aspect, but it's a close semantic fit.
-
INCUR: This verb is highly relevant to financial contexts. To incur expenses means to become liable for them. It's concise and accurately reflects the action of acquiring financial obligations. The speed of incurring expenses isn't explicitly stated, making it a suitable answer for clues that don't emphasize the rapid accumulation aspect.
-
PILEUP: This word vividly portrays a rapid and significant increase in expenses, aligning closely with the "run up" imagery. It suggests a large and possibly uncontrolled accumulation of costs. The visual nature of "pileup" might make it a better fit for themed crosswords.
-
AMASS: Similar to accumulate, amass implies the gathering of a considerable amount of something. In the context of expenses, it highlights the significant size of the accumulated costs rather than the speed of accumulation. This makes it suitable for clues focusing on the magnitude of the expenses.
-
MOUNT: This is another effective option, suggesting a steady and potentially significant increase in expenses. It emphasizes the growth over time, much like "accumulate," but might be preferred for its slightly more concise nature.
-
RUN UP (itself): Believe it or not, the phrase itself could be a valid answer, especially in cryptic crosswords. Cryptic clues often play on words and phrases directly.

Beyond the Crossword: Managing Expenses
Understanding how expenses "run up" is essential for personal finance. Uncontrolled spending can lead to debt, financial stress, and difficulty achieving financial goals. Here are some strategies for responsible expense management:
- Budgeting: Create a realistic budget that tracks income and expenses. This allows you to monitor spending patterns and identify areas for potential savings.
- Financial tracking apps: Many apps provide tools for tracking spending, categorizing expenses, and setting budget limits.
- Prioritization: Identify essential versus non-essential expenses. Focus on fulfilling needs before wants.
- Debt management: Develop a plan for managing and reducing debt. Explore options like debt consolidation or balance transfers.
- Emergency fund: Build an emergency fund to cover unexpected expenses, preventing them from derailing your financial stability.
